Originally published in 1993, this book contains 3 studies on
Africa: Algeria, Tanzania and Zimbabwe. The studies underline the
difficulties which Africa has faced in initiating its technological
transformation. During the post WW2 period liberation from
colonialism came relatively late and therefore many African
countries did not have the possibility of participating in the
rapid growth of global output and trade. Debt, drought and famine
have put additional burdens on the economic conditions of the
continet. Adverse conditions and poor infrastructure have made the
continent much more vulnerable to both external and internal
disturbances and as a result many countries have not had the
opportunity to make a real beginning towards their transformation.
